<resultMap id="给ID名" type="实体类" ><result column="数据库字段名" property="实体类属性" jdbcType="数据库字段类型" /></resultMap> ...
lt resultMap id 给ID名 type 实体类 gt lt result column 数据库字段名 property 实体类属性 jdbcType 数据库字段类型 gt lt resultMap gt ...
2019-09-06 23:15 0 5619 推荐指数:
<resultMap id="给ID名" type="实体类" ><result column="数据库字段名" property="实体类属性" jdbcType="数据库字段类型" /></resultMap> ...
select元素有很多属性(这里说用的比较多的): id:命名空间唯一标识,可以被用来引用这条语句 parameterType:将会传入这条语句的参数类的完全限定名或者别名 resultType:从这条语句要返回的期望类型的类的完全限定名或别名(这里注意下集合类型,应该是集合 ...
这样写的话相同的值会被过滤掉,即有若干个相同的值时返回List实际上只有一个元素,造成查询结果与实际count不一致 解决:将result写到collection标签中,写成如下形式 ...
mybatis map文件中 resultMap中column和sql查询结果对应, property和实体private对应 View Code ...
在sql映射文件中<select>元素用于映射查询语句。 当pojo中的属性名和对应数据库表中的字段名相同时,<select>元素就直接查询就行了,查询出的字段会自动和pojo中的属性进行匹配。 但是,当pojo中的属性名和对应数据库表中的字段名不同时,这时候查询就会 ...
resultMap 是 Mybatis 最强大的元素之一,它可以将查询到的复杂数据(比如查询到几个表中数据)映射到一个结果集当中。如在实际应用中,有一个表为(用户角色表),通过查询用户表信息展示页面,在(用户表)中存在用户角色表 id ,在实际列表页的展示中,用户关注的是用户角色名称,而不是角色 ...
其实我一点都不想用mybatis,好多地方得自己写,比如这里。 使用mybatis要写大量的xml,烦的一批。最烦人的莫过于写各种resultmap,就是数据库字段和实体属性做映射。我认为这里应该是mybatis自动支持的,但是,它没有。为了轻量化(caocaocoa)???。 很少用 ...